About Cheryl Barber

Cheryl Barber is a scholar working on Public Health, Environmental and Occupational Health, Epidemiology, Cardiology and Cardiovascular Medicine, Infectious Diseases and Molecular Biology, having authored 22 papers that have together received 909 indexed citations. Recurring topics across this work include Mosquito-borne diseases and control (5 papers), Virology and Viral Diseases (3 papers), Heart Failure Treatment and Management (3 papers), Biosensors and Analytical Detection (3 papers), HIV/AIDS oral health manifestations (3 papers), Malaria Research and Control (2 papers), Oral microbiology and periodontitis research (2 papers) and Advanced Biosensing Techniques and Applications (2 papers). The work is most often cited by research in Periodontics (28 citations), Cardiology and Cardiovascular Medicine (126 citations), General Dentistry (9 citations), Public Health, Environmental and Occupational Health (134 citations) and Cancer Research (67 citations). Cheryl Barber has collaborated with scholars based in United States, Netherlands and Brazil. Frequent co-authors include William R. Abrams, Daniel Malamud, Russell V. Luepker, Sue Duval, Derek J. Smolenski, J. Michael Wilkerson, Fred F. Kadlubar, Rashmi Sinha, Nicholas P. Lang and Lisa Harnack. Their work appears in journals such as PLoS ONE, Journal of Visualized Experiments, Journal of Oral Microbiology, Biomedical Microdevices and Nicotine & Tobacco Research.
